Oconee County Library Board Appoints New Director
Wednesday, 30 November 2011 13:03

The Board of Trustees of the Oconee County Public Library (OCPL) system announces the appointment of Philip Cheney as its new director, replacing retiring director Sue Baldwin. 

“Philip’s skills and experience are a perfect fit for Oconee,” said W.R. “Biff” Kennedy, chairman of the OCPL board.  “And, it’s always a plus when you can promote from within.” 

As director, Cheney will be responsible for the Oconee County library system, including personnel and financial matters.  He will work with the OCPL board to improve information technology systems, increase material acquisition and communicate library vision and services to Oconee citizens.  He will begin his duties in January.

Laurens to Offer Food for Fines Program
Tuesday, 29 November 2011 13:08

December 5-10, FOOD FOR FINES Returns to the Laurens County Public Library System.

For the 2011 holiday season the Laurens County Public Library System will be doing its own version of "giving" and "receiving".  During the week of December 5-10 people with late fees can have those fees forgiven by bringing canned or non-perishable food items to the Library!
